[Bug 3868] Re: Emptying trash should really empty trash

2008-01-22 Thread muszek
This bug is still here... another example, which is actually quite
common scenario for me.

I create some files and directories, say it's /var/www/cake .  Many web
apps require a directory that's writable by a web server.  In this case,
it's /var/www/cake/app/tmp .  Files created by apache belong to www-data
:www-data .  You can move /var/www/cake to trash, but then you can't
erase /var/www/cake/app/tmp from it.

Now... if a user didn't have root privs, then he'd be stuck with a non-
empty trash forever.

[Bug 162633] Re: Brightness keeps resetting to max [Gutsy]

2007-11-14 Thread muszek
I've noticed that right after I installed gutsy and kinda know how it
works now.

It doesn't reset to 100%, it resets to the value of set display
brightness to slider in on ac power (even if currently running on
battery!) tab of Power Management Preferences applet.  It always happens
after a few minutes from setting it with a Fn+brightness key.  One
thing that always trigges this is opening Power Management Preferences
applet.

Workaround is simple: adjust your brightness using this slider and not
the key combo.  I started doing that some time ago and it's not that
annoying.

[Bug 62642] files deleted from usb storage devices mishandled

2006-09-27 Thread muszek
Public bug reported:

Binary package hint: nautilus

When user deletes file(s) from a USB storage device (such as an mp3 player or 
pendrive), they're moved to /media/$devicename/.Trash-$username and the space 
is not freed.  Problems:
1.  user experiences a shrinking space on the device (because those files are 
not really deleted).
2.  those files do not appear in Gnome's Trash utility and can't be deleted via 
it.
3.  nautilus doesn't show hidden folders by default, so user can't see 
.Trash-$username

It should be handled differently.  Possible solutions:
1.  Files are deleted permamenly from USB devices.
2.  While nautilus shows contents of USB devices, it also shows hidden folders.
3.  Gnome's Trash utility also checks for .Trash-$username of USB devices.
